第1章C程序的基本组成解析.ppt

第1章C程序的基本组成解析

第1章 C++程序的基本组成 目录 第1章 C++程序的基本组成 1.1 程序设计概述 1.2 C++程序设计语言的发展 1.3 面向过程的程序设计 1.4 程序开发的过程 1.5 C++程序的基本组成 1.1 程序设计概述 对于计算机来说,一组机器代码或机器指令就是程序,它是按计算机硬件设计规范的要求,编制出来的动作序列。 程序设计语言是人与计算机交流的工具,是由字、词和语法规则构成的指令系统。 计算机程序设计语言的发展经历:机器语言、汇编语言和高级语言。 机器语言 机器语言是机器指令的集合。每一种计算机都有自己的指令集合,计算机能直接执行用机器语言所编的程序。机器语言是计算机能理解和执行的唯一语言。指令是用多位二进制数表示的。 汇编语言 引入助记符,用助记符号来表示指令。这些符号很容易转化为机器语言,直接处理所有硬件,这就是汇编语言。 用汇编语言编写的程序,计算机不能识别和执行。需要汇编程序将汇编语言编写的程序汇编成机器语言程序,计算机才能执行。 高级语言 所谓计算机高级语言就是接近数学问题描述的语言,用接近人类自然语言的方式编程的语言。 由高级语言编写的程序称为“源程序” 。 在计算机内部,源程序必须翻译为机器能够接受的二进制代码所表示的“目的程序”。 具有这种翻译功能的程序称为“编译程序”。 注意:每一种高级语言都有与其相应的编译程序。在计

文档评论(0)

1亿VIP精品文档

相关文档